CAC Individual Artists Fellowship Program Central California Region
Deadline: May 5
SVCREATES has been selected as the Administering Organization for the 2023 California Arts Council (CAC) Individual Artist Fellowship (IAF) Program for Region 3 – Central California, which includes 17 counties across Central California: Fresno, Inyo, Kern, Kings, Madera, Mariposa, Merced, Monterey, San Benito, San Luis Obispo, San Mateo, Santa Barbara, Santa Clara, Santa Cruz, Stanislaus, Tulare, and Ventura. Unrestricted Operating Grant Application Info Session
March 8
SVCREATES’ Unrestricted Operating Grant application will open on Friday, March 3 for Santa Clara County-based arts organizations with annual budgets between $10,000 — $250,000.
